About this trip

Eighteen days across Thailand, Cambodia and Vietnam, covering some of Southeast Asia's most recognisable sights alongside the quieter daily-life moments in between.

You'll see monks making their alms round at dawn, rice paddies in Vietnam, and the limestone islands of Halong Bay, plus the big set pieces: Angkor Wat, Bangkok's Grand Palace and an elephant safari.

This is a fully guided small-group tour, run as a set itinerary through three countries rather than a slow, single-place stay.

Good to know
  • Covers three countries in 18 days, so expect a fast pace with regular moves between regions
  • Fully guided small-group format, suited to those who want the major sights handled for them
  • Sightseeing-focused itinerary rather than downtime or beach relaxation
What travellers actually say

Worth it if you want a seamlessly organized multi-country dash with excellent local support. Think twice if you need detailed pre-trip logistics info, prefer fewer temples, or want to see rural life beyond tourist sites.

  • Ha's on-the-phone support is genuinely reliable; she rebooked flights and hotels during actual emergencies within hours.
  • Critical info (WhatsApp requirement, visa requirements for Vietnam and Cambodia) not communicated upfront; caused double hotel charges and delays.
  • 18 days covering three countries means temple fatigue is real; one reviewer felt there were too many temples packed in.
  • Hotel quality inconsistent; some rooms half-empty or poorly located. Request specifics on location and facilities before booking.
